Understanding Your Bop Plant’s Watering Needs
Bop plants are native to Mexico and are accustomed to hot and dry weather conditions. As a result, they have developed the ability to store water in their swollen trunk-like stems. This makes them excellent at surviving in low-water environments.
When it comes to watering your bop plant, it is essential to understand that they prefer infrequent watering. Overwatering can lead to root rot and other fungal diseases that can harm your plant’s health. Conversely, underwatering can cause the leaves to turn yellow or brown and eventually fall off.
How Often Should You Water Your Bop Plant?
The frequency of watering your bop plant depends on various factors such as:
- The size of the pot
- The type of soil
- The room temperature
- The humidity level
Generally, bop plants require watering every two to three weeks during the summer months and every four to six weeks during winter. However, it is important to note that these are general guidelines, and you should always check the moisture level of the soil before watering your plant.
How Do You Check The Moisture Level Of Your Bop Plant’s Soil?
To check if your bop plant needs watering, gently insert your finger into the soil about an inch deep. If the soil feels dry, it is time to water your plant. However, if the soil feels moist, wait for a few more days before checking again.
What Is The Best Way To Water Your Bop Plant?
The best way to water your bop plant is through the bottom-up method. This means placing the pot in a tray filled with water and allowing it to soak up the water for about 30 minutes. Afterward, remove the pot from the tray and allow any excess water to drain out.
What Are Some Additional Tips For Caring For Your Bop Plant?
- Avoid placing your bop plant in direct sunlight as this can scorch its leaves.
- Ensure that your bop plant’s pot has adequate drainage holes to prevent waterlogging.
- Use a well-draining soil mix that allows excess water to drain out quickly.
- Do not mist your bop plant’s leaves as this can cause fungal diseases.
